The Brassica juncea chitinase gene BjCHI1 is induced by wounding, treatment with jasmonate (JA), insect feeding or by fungal infection; indicating the promoter of BjCHI1 is an inducible promoter. Currently, constitutive promoters were used in almost all reported transgenic plants. However, due to their constitutive expression pattern, exogenous genes can express in all tissues of plants at any development stage, which would lead to greatly waste of both materials and energy and increase negative influences on metabolism of host plants. Therefore, it is very important to analysis tissue-specific promoters and inducible promoters. In this study, a predicted inducible promoter from Brassica juncea was transferred into tobacco, and its function was analysised.A fagement (280bp) was forwarded from 5' BjCHI1 promoter BjC-p by adaptor-PCR, and obtained the promoter fragement BjC-pl(1378bp). This promoter is not registered in GenBank.The plant expression vector (pBICHPO) harboring the fusion gene BjC-p0 :: GUS was constructed. By Agrobacterium tumefaciens - mediated, three deletion constructs including pBICHPO, pBICHP2 and pBICHP5 were transferred into tobacco K326. 103 positive transgenic tobaccos were obtained, 50 plants were detected by GUS gene (29 with pBICHPO, 21 with pBICHP2 and 0 with pBICHP5).When the transgenic tobaccos with 4 leaves, there was hardly any GUS activity being tested in pBICHPO and pBICHP2 transgenic tobaccos under no...
